In-Browser Web App

Configures the 3CX Web Client as a browser-based calling device for a Contact Center agent.

The 3CX Web Client is a browser-based application that can be used in place of a desktop softphone or physical phone for a Contact Center agent's device.

CCAC Still Required

The Web Client displays only the internal 3CX extension for a Contact Center call — not the skill, caller information, or account codes. An agent must be signed into the Contact Center Agent Client (CCAC) to see the call details; without CCAC open, the agent cannot answer the call from the Web Client.


Logging In

  1. Open the account details email sent to the extension's user by 3CX
  2. If single sign-on is enabled for Google or Microsoft, sign in with those credentials
  3. Otherwise, select the password-setup link in the email to create a password, then sign in using the extension's email address or number and the new password
  4. If two-factor authentication is enabled for the extension, register a 2FA app on first login

Enabling Two-Factor Authentication

Two-factor authentication is enabled per extension in the 3CX portal, under Users > Edit User > General.


Installing as a Desktop App

The Web Client can be installed as a standalone desktop application (a Progressive Web App) instead of running in a browser tab.

Google Chrome

  1. Select the download icon in the browser's address bar
  2. Select Install
  3. Confirm pinning the app to the taskbar
  4. To launch automatically at startup, navigate to chrome://apps, right-click the app, and enable Launch at startup

Microsoft Edge

  1. Select the install icon in the browser's address bar
  2. Select Install
  3. In the confirmation dialog, enable Pin to taskbar and Auto-start on device login, then select Allow

Placing a Call

  1. Select the dialer icon in the top right corner of the Web Client
  2. Enter a phone number, or search by name, extension, or email
  3. Select the handset icon to place the call

The Call using dropdown below the search bar selects which device or app places the call.
